The Student is a drama film set in Argentina, exploring the complex dynamics between a university student and his teacher. The story delves into themes of friendship, betrayal, and the influence of politics on personal relationships. As the plot unfolds, the audience witnesses the manipulation and bourgeois prejudice that permeate the characters' lives. The film also touches on controversial topics like teacher-student relationships, drug abuse, and sexual encounters. The Student provides a thought-provoking exploration of the clashes between personal desires, societal norms, and intellectual growth.
